港服(Server.HK)Python教程:python链表是什么

1、概念 链表是由一系列节点构成,每个节点由一个值域和指针域构成,值域中存储着用户数据,指针域中存储这指向下一个节点的指…

1、概念

链表是由一系列节点构成,每个节点由一个值域和指针域构成,值域中存储着用户数据,指针域中存储这指向下一个节点的指针。

2、优点

提高空间的使用率

任意位置增加或者删除数据时操作方便

3、缺点

总体的空间开销比顺序存储要大

不方便随机的存取元素

4、分类

(1)单向链表

单向链表也叫单链表,是链表中最简单的形式。

(2)循环链表

单向循环链表为单向链表的变种,链表的最后一个next指向链表头,新增一个循环。

(3)双向链表

双向链表比单向链表更加复杂,它每个节点有两个链接。

以上就是python链表的介绍,大家在了解基本内容后,可以就链表的分类深入研究。更多Python学习推荐:python教学

(推荐操作系统:windows7系统、Python 3.9.1,DELL G3电脑。)

为您推荐

港服(Server.HK)Python教程:如何实现对Python中列表的排序?

对List进行排序,Python提供了两个方法 方法1.用List的内建函数list.sort进行排序 list.sor...

港服(Server.HK)Python教程:python迭代器中的函数整理

1、可以连接迭代器的函数 chain:按顺序将多个迭代器连接成一个迭代器。 Cycle:重复迭代器的所有元素。 Tee:...

港服(Server.HK)Python教程:用Python举例实现逆波兰表达式

逆波兰表达式是编译原理中的一种基本表达式,利用Python语言也可以实现逆波兰表达式的输出,这里举例实践说明: 什么是逆...

Python 程序:检查给定字符串是否为回文

港服(Server.HK)Python教程: 用一个实例写一个 Python 程序来检查给定的字符串是不是回文。在 Py...

港服(Server.HK)Python教程:python3判断字典中key是否存在

今天来说一下如何判断字典中是否存在某个key,一般有两种通用做法,下面为大家来分别讲解一下: 第一种方法:使用自带函数实...
返回顶部